I host four distinct domains having four separate IP's, but live on the
same box. I run a single phoenix container with four james SARs. Each
has their own set of mailets (matchers actually) installed for their
individual use.

> As far as I know (from the most recent wiki pages) the 
> correct place for mailet/matcher jars is the SAR-INF/lib 
> directory. One of the difference between james 2.1 and 2.2 is 
> to make this possible.
